Live Simply; Give Generously.

June 7, 2012 by Tim Sherfy

simplicity,minimalism,minimalist,generous,charity,humility

Two simple statements that should mark the lives of every follower of Christ are “live simply” and “give generously”.  In the Western world where we find ourselves the wealthiest people in history, it can be difficult to remember the way in which we have been called to live. One of my favorite passages in the Bible is Proverbs 30:7-9 which says “Give me neither poverty nor wealth; feed me with the food I need. Otherwise, I might have too much and deny You, saying, “Who is the Lord?” or I might have nothing and steal, profaning the name of my God.” What an amazing way to live – relying on God for daily provision, finding no pride or identity in our possessions, but rather simply trusting in God to provide.
